Redwood: Enable Deep Links to Source Data from Supplies and Demands Page
You can use the Redwood user experience to create deep links from orders on the Supplies and Demands page to their source data, such as purchase orders in Oracle Supply Chain Execution modules, to facilitate better plan analysis. You can drill down to purchase orders in Oracle Procurement, work orders in Oracle Manufacturing, sales orders in Oracle Order Management, and transfer orders and on-hand in Oracle Inventory.
You can now access additional real-time order-level details directly from the Supplies and Demands page. This enhancement supports on-hand quantities, purchase orders, transfer orders, work orders, and sales orders.
From the Supplies and Demands page, select an order and select Source Details from the Actions menu to navigate to the originating transaction in the source application. This feature is available for both unconstrained and constrained supply plans, enabling you to quickly trace supply and demand information back to the source order and improve planning visibility and issue resolution.

Source Details Option
When you select Source Details, the appropriate Oracle Inventory, Procurement, Manufacturing, Logistics, or Order Management page opens in a new browser tab (or as configured) to display details for the selected order.
The details page includes a deep link URL, which consists of two parts for the following order types:
- Base URL: Provides the host information.
- Parameters: Filter the data based on the context passed for each order type:
- On Hand - Organization, Item, and Lot Number
- Purchase Orders - Purchase Order Header ID
- Work Orders - Work Order ID and Organization
- Transfer Orders - Transfer Order Number
- Sales Orders - Sales Order Header ID
For example:
On Hand (Inventory)
https://< hostname>/fscmUI/redwood/inventory-availability/item-quantities/manage-lots?organizationId=207&inventoryItemId=663914&lotNumber=D-L001
Purchase Orders (Procurement)
https://< hostname>/fscmUI/redwood/purchase-orders/view?intent=NonAgentUser&poHeaderId=300100661515343
Work Orders (Manufacturing)
https://< hostname>/fscmUI/redwood/manufacturing-work-orders/work-orders/edit-work-orders?workOrderId=445701&organizationId=207
Transfer Orders (Logistics)
https://< hostname>/fscmUI/redwood/inventory-transfer-orders/view-transfer-order/landing?transferOrderNumber=101001
Sales Orders (Order Management)
https://< hostname>/fscmUI/redwood/order-management-orders/manage/order?headerId=300100679694439&mode=view

Tips and considerations
If you want to use the Redwood: Enable Deep Links to Source Data from Supplies and Demands Page feature, then you must opt in to its parent feature: Replenishment Planning. If you’ve already opted in to this parent feature, then you don’t have to opt in again
This feature is applicable only for Oracle Fusion Source Systems.
You must have the needed data security access for each of the following entities:
- Item Quantities
- Work Orders
- Purchase Orders
- Transfer Orders
- Sales Orders
Multiple row selection is not valid to drill to the source page for a particular order type.

Access requirements
Users who are assigned a configured job role that contains these privileges can access this feature:
On Hand
- Item-quantities (INV_VIEW_ONHAND_QUANTITY_USING_RESPONSIVE_INVENTORY_PWA_PRIV)
Work Order
- View Work Order (WIP_VIEW_WORK_ORDERS_PRIV)
- Edit Work Order (WIP_MANAGE_WORK_ORDER_HEADERS_PRIV)
Purchase Order
- View Purchase Order (PO_VIEW_PURCHASE_ORDER_PRIV)
Transfer Order
- View Transfer Order (INV_VIEW_INVENTORY_TRANSFER_ORDER_PRIV)
Sales Order
- View Sales Order (FOM_VIEW_ORDERS_PRIV)
